Ethan Edwards
About Ethan Edwards
Ethan Edwards serves as the Head of Product Operations at REEF, where he has been employed since 2024. He has a diverse background in operations and management, having held various leadership roles in companies such as Curb Mobility and Transdev North America.
Current Role at REEF
Ethan Edwards serves as the Head of Product Operations at REEF, a position he has held since 2024. He is based in the London Area, United Kingdom. In this role, he oversees product operations, ensuring efficient processes and successful product launches within the organization.
Previous Experience at REEF
Before his current role, Ethan Edwards worked at REEF as Vice President of Launch from 2021 to 2024 in London, England. He was responsible for leading product launches and operational strategies during his tenure. Additionally, he served as Regional Director of Launch from 2019 to 2020 in the Washington DC-Baltimore Area, where he focused on regional product deployment and market expansion.
Career Background in Operations
Ethan Edwards has extensive experience in operations management. Prior to joining REEF, he worked at Curb Mobility as Mobile Operations Lead from 2016 to 2019 in New York, New York. He also held the position of Director of Operations at Transdev North America from 2011 to 2015 in Washington D.C. His earlier role was as Operations Manager at Split - Smarter Shared Rides from 2015 to 2016, where he contributed to operational efficiency before the company's acquisition by MOIA.
